carole: i would say peter allen. incredibly underrated songwriter, in my opinion. marvin hamlisch, who was a genius and special beyond words. writing with him, and with peter, was joyful. they were so quick, they were so alive. and burt, but burt in a different way. i acknowledged him as a genius. but his process was not an easy one. he labored over which chord to use. he would go, do you like this chord, or do you like this chord? i would go, ok, i like that chord. he did not care what i liked. he just needed me in the room, so he could go back to this chord, this chord. it was ours. but when we got to writing the melody, he was like, this is my melody, don't change a note, whereas everyone else i had written with would say, yeah, that's a good melody you just saying, carole. there was a flow. there was a back-and-forth. with burt, the perfect example was when we were writing "that's what friends are for." he played this, and i thought, ok, i never thought i would ever feel this way? he would go, carole, i need that note. he went to the piano and went, and i never
